**Action item (PM-2: consent banner rollout).** During the Lumewell banner rollout, the feature flag defaulted to "shown" in two regional configs before translations landed, so users in those regions saw untranslated text for roughly six hours. Owner: banner team. Fix: add a pre-rollout check that blocks flag enablement until all locale bundles for the target region are verified. New team members should read the flag-gating checklist before touching consent configs; it is maintained on the internal page below.

wiki page, kahog-hahig: https://vault.zemvargrid.internal/display/deploy/repo/settings/merge_requests/job/settings/6f3b933774dbc5320a4daa18

**Break-Glass: Sheetforge Export Memory Incidents**

Sheetforge's spreadsheet exporter streams rows, but pivot-heavy exports still buffer whole sheets and can exhaust worker memory. If exports OOM-loop in production and the normal feature flag path is down, break-glass access lets you disable pivot rendering directly on the export nodes. This bypasses review, so log the action in the incident channel immediately. The break-glass credential bundle is sealed; maintainers open it with the passphrase recorded below.

unlock words, haweg-kajep: praox-wenwyn-istath

## Changed defaults

Heads up: the Ledgerline tax-rate lookup cache now defaults to a 15-minute TTL instead of 24 hours. Turns out rates in the Veldt County sandbox were going stale mid-demo, which was embarrassing. Eviction is now LRU rather than FIFO, and the cache warms on boot. If you're reviewing, check that nothing hardcodes the old TTL. The new defaults land as follows.

deployment values, bajop-taweg:
holwyn:
  log_level: debug
  metrics_host: metrics.holwyn.zemvarsys.internal
  pool_size: 32

Memo to the driver's coordinator: A full pallet of recalled Kestrel-line chargers is staged at the Ravenscar depot, bay 6, shrink-wrapped and tagged for destruction. The pallet must travel as a single unit; no partial loads or transfers at intermediate stops. The assigned driver should verify the recall tag against the manifest at loading and again at the disposal site. Collection window is Wednesday morning. The confidential hand-over instruction for the courier is given below.

dispatch memo: the sorius tamius courier leaves the praeth ledger at gate 4873 under passcode 928014